Ontario Court of Appeal Makes Significant Limitations Ruling

  • 25 janvier 2017
  • Jack D. Coop

Jack comments on the Ontario Court of Appeal's January 11, 2017 decision in Crombie Property Holdings Limited v. McColl-Frontenac Inc. (Texaco Canada Limited), 2017 ONCA 16 that overturned a summary judgement decision dismissing a civil lawsuit seeking damages for property contamination based upon the running of a limitation period.

ERT Finds Wind Farm Will Cause Serious Harm to Human Health, Serious and Irreversible Harm to Little Brown Bat

  • 17 octobre 2016
  • Albert Engel

On Friday, October 7, 2016, Ontario's Environmental Review Tribunal released its decision in Wiggins v. Ontario (MOECC) (ERT Case Nos.: 16-036 to 16-042), and for the first time, found that engaging in an approved wind farm in accordance with its approval would cause serious harm to human health, as well as serious and irreversible harm to animal life, plant life or the natural environment.
